WebTypical approach. If we want to do this in C++, we can call the ceil () function, but with caution. For the example above, Note that it prints out 1, not 2! This is because a and b are int data types, so that their quotient a/b is in int and the decimal values are discarded (floored). a/b = 1 so ceil (a/b) = ceil (1) = 1. WebC++ floor () In this tutorial, we will learn about the C++ floor () function with the help of examples. The floor () function in C++ returns the largest possible integer value which is less than or equal to the given argument. It is defined in the cmath header file. WebThe C++ Standard Library provides the ceil, floor, trunc, and round series of functions which all take a single floating point argument and return nearby integers. Ceil The ceil function returns the smallest integer that is not less than its argument.
